Amazon's Advertising Business Still Has Lots of Room for Growth

Amazon's (NASDAQ: AMZN) $36 billion advertising business could still get a lot bigger. While the overall advertising industry struggles, marketers are looking to the efficient spending opportunities retail media networks provide. Analysts expect ad spend through online retailers to grow 25.8% to 28.4% next year, and the market could reach $100 billion in the U.S. alone by 2026. And Amazon is the dominant force in the market.

As ad spend shifts to retailers, Amazon's ad business could double its revenue again in just a few short years.

Despite its size, Amazon is still one of the fastest-growing digital advertising companies. Amazon's ad sales increased 25% year over year last quarter. The only two companies selling more advertising -- Alphabet and Meta Platforms -- grew ad revenue by 2.5% and -3.7%, respectively, during the same period.
